A disclaimer page is a crucial aspect of any website or online business, as it helps protect the owner from any potential legal liabilities. A disclaimer page is essentially a legal statement that informs visitors of the website about the limitations of liability for the information provided on the site. It is designed to protect website owners from legal action, particularly in situations where visitors may suffer harm as a result of using information or services provided on the site.

Disclaimer page FAQ
What is a disclaimer page and why do I need one?
A disclaimer page is a legal statement that outlines the limitations of liability and any assumptions or risks associated with using a website or its content. It's important to have one to protect yourself from potential legal issues and to clearly communicate any limitations or risks to your users.
What should be included in a disclaimer page?
Your disclaimer page should clearly state any limitations of liability, disclaimers of warranties, and any risks associated with using your website or its content. You should also include any relevant legal disclaimers, such as those related to intellectual property or privacy. Make sure the language is clear and easy to understand.
How can I create a disclaimer page for my website?
To create a disclaimer page for your website, you can start by researching examples from other websites in your industry. This can give you an idea of what to include and how to structure your disclaimer. You should also consult with a legal professional to ensure you're including all necessary disclaimers and limiting your liability appropriately.
